Output 132ebe4c68b30d2fdcd100c7beb211922c9ba5a5ec30fdcfe86bf85ec08d312b:0

value
51308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cc5f2357e3fbe5c0ab4f0d348cc503ac663257b OP_EQUAL
address
32rZAPDZFMdMvCodVJErtLfjPXGKNh3Q6a
transaction
132ebe4c68b30d2fdcd100c7beb211922c9ba5a5ec30fdcfe86bf85ec08d312b
confirmations
397762
spent
true